Update May, 2017 - Province to add cancer to coverage for Firefighters March 10, 2014 - With over 100 BC firefighters attending the Robert E. Hall Legislative Conference in Victoria, the BC government has announced it will introduce legislation today that allows firefighters to claim heart disease, including heart attacks, as job-related stress.

March 14, 2016, Burnaby, BC – Less than 24 hours after Burnaby Now broke the news that Mayor Derek Corrigan’s office cancelled this year’s City contribution of $3,000.00 towards the Burnaby Firefighters Annual Charitable Ball, some local residents stepped up to donate the $3,000.00 necessary to purchase flowers and other provisions in the City’s stead.

July 16, 2013 - Seven Burnaby firefighters recently volunteered to lend a hand, then drove 11 hours to do so, helping flooded-out homeowners muck out basements in High River, Alberta.

Representatives from Burnaby Firefighters Local 323 proudly present a $100,000 cheque to the BCPFF Burn Fund on behalf of the Burnaby Firefighters Charitable Society to fund an accommodation unit, named in their honour, at the new Burn Fund Centre in Vancouver.
